NettetConversion to Judaism ( Hebrew: גיור, giyur) is the process by which non-Jews adopt the Jewish religion and become members of the Jewish ethnoreligious community. It thus resembles both conversion to other religions and naturalization. [1] [2] The procedure and requirements for conversion depend on the sponsoring denomination. NettetThe city of Cumberland, Maryland is home to a small and declining but historically significant Jewish community. The city is home to a single synagogue, B'er Chayim Temple, one of the oldest synagogues in the United States.Cumberland has had a Jewish presence since the early 1800s.
